Mould & Damp Assessment in Colchester

A recent assessment was carried out at a restaurant in Colchester to evaluate the extent of mould and damp issues, especially in the basement area. The building, dating back to the early 1900s, was flagged for moisture buildup and possible fungal contamination, with some staff reporting respiratory problems, particularly after the basement had flooded the previous year.

The inspection revealed that moisture levels were significantly elevated in certain areas, including the basement storage rooms, freezer corridor, and manager’s office. Fungal contamination, including mould, was particularly found in the COSHH cupboard, which had poor ventilation and visible mould growth on shelving. Other areas of concern were the damaged roofing and ineffective ventilation, which contributed to the damp conditions.

The report recommended improving ventilation, especially in the basement, insulating exposed pipes, and repairing roof tiles to prevent further water intrusion. Additionally, cleaning or replacing contaminated surfaces, particularly in storage areas, was advised to prevent the mould from spreading. By addressing these issues, the overall air quality and safety of the building can be improved, reducing health risks for staff and occupants.
